.rc-post-band{background:linear-gradient(135deg,#dbeafe,#ede9fe);box-sizing:border-box;height:200px;padding-top:86px;width:100%}.rc-post-band.rc-post-header--ia{background:linear-gradient(135deg,#ede9fe,#fce7f3)}.rc-post-band.rc-post-header--uaf{background:linear-gradient(135deg,#cffafe,#dbeafe)}.rc-post-band.rc-post-header--delitos{background:linear-gradient(135deg,#dcfce7,#cffafe)}.rc-post-header{background:#fff;padding:40px 0 32px}.rc-post-header__inner{margin-inline:auto;text-align:left;width:min(760px,calc(100% - 40px))}.rc-post-header__meta{align-items:center;display:flex;flex-wrap:wrap;gap:10px;margin-bottom:16px}.rc-post-header__tag{align-items:center;background:rgba(0,100,224,.08);border:1px solid rgba(0,100,224,.15);border-radius:var(--radius-pill);color:var(--rc-blue-600);display:inline-flex;font-size:12px;font-weight:700;letter-spacing:.05em;padding:4px 12px;text-decoration:none;text-transform:uppercase;transition:all var(--speed)}.rc-post-header__tag--ia{background:rgba(120,31,244,.08);border-color:rgba(120,31,244,.15);color:var(--rc-violet-500)}.rc-post-header__tag--uaf{background:rgba(0,181,212,.08);border-color:rgba(0,181,212,.15);color:var(--rc-cyan-500)}.rc-post-header__tag--delitos{background:rgba(101,219,141,.1);border-color:rgba(101,219,141,.2);color:#1a7a3d}.rc-post-header__date,.rc-post-header__read-time{color:#64748b;font-size:13px}.rc-post-header__read-time{align-items:center;display:flex;gap:4px}.rc-post-header__read-time .material-symbols-rounded{font-size:16px}.rc-post-header__separator{color:#cbd5e1}.rc-post-header__title{color:#040045;font-size:clamp(28px,4vw,52px);font-weight:800;letter-spacing:-.01em;line-height:1.08;margin-bottom:24px}.rc-post-header__author{align-items:center;display:inline-flex;gap:10px;text-decoration:none}.rc-post-header__author-avatar{background:#e2e8f0;border:2px solid rgba(0,0,0,.06);border-radius:50%;flex-shrink:0;height:40px;overflow:hidden;width:40px}.rc-post-header__author-avatar img{display:block;height:100%;object-fit:cover;width:100%}.rc-post-header__author-info{text-align:left}.rc-post-header__author-name{color:#040045;display:block;font-size:14px;font-weight:600;line-height:1.3}.rc-post-header__author-label{color:#64748b;display:block;font-size:12px}.rc-post-featured-image{background:#fff;padding:0 0 40px}.rc-post-featured-image__inner{aspect-ratio:16/9;border-radius:var(--radius-md);margin-inline:auto;overflow:hidden;width:min(720px,calc(100% - 40px))}.rc-post-featured-image__inner img{display:block;height:100%;object-fit:cover;width:100%}.rc-post-body{background:#fff;padding:0 0 var(--section-y)}.rc-post-body__inner{margin-inline:auto;width:min(720px,calc(100% - 40px))}.rc-post-content{color:#334155;font-family:var(--font-body);font-size:17px;font-weight:300;line-height:1.8}.rc-post-content h2{color:#040045;font-size:clamp(22px,3vw,30px);font-weight:800;line-height:1.2;margin-bottom:16px;margin-top:48px}.rc-post-content h3{color:#040045;font-size:clamp(18px,2.5vw,22px);font-weight:700;line-height:1.3;margin-bottom:12px;margin-top:36px}.rc-post-content p{color:#3e4867;font-weight:300;margin-bottom:24px}.rc-post-content ol,.rc-post-content ul{margin:0 0 24px;padding-left:24px}.rc-post-content li{color:#3e4867;font-weight:300;line-height:1.7;margin-bottom:8px}.rc-post-content a{color:var(--rc-blue-600);text-decoration:underline;text-underline-offset:3px;transition:color var(--speed)}.rc-post-content a:hover{color:#0052cc}.rc-post-content strong{color:#040045;font-weight:600}.rc-post-content blockquote{background:var(--rc-light-200);border-left:3px solid var(--rc-blue-600);border-radius:0 var(--radius-sm) var(--radius-sm) 0;margin:32px 0;padding:24px 28px}.rc-post-content blockquote p{color:#040045;font-size:18px;font-style:italic;font-weight:400;margin-bottom:0}.rc-post-content img{border-radius:var(--radius-md);height:auto;margin:32px 0;width:100%}.rc-post-content hr{border:none;border-top:1px solid #e2e8f0;margin:48px 0}.rc-post-tags{border-top:1px solid #e2e8f0;display:flex;flex-wrap:wrap;gap:8px;margin-top:48px;padding-top:32px}.rc-post-tags__label{align-self:center;color:#64748b;font-size:13px;font-weight:600;margin-right:4px}.rc-post-tags__tag{align-items:center;background:#f1f5f9;border:1px solid rgba(0,100,224,.15);border-radius:var(--radius-pill);color:var(--rc-blue-600);display:inline-flex;font-size:12px;font-weight:600;padding:5px 14px;text-decoration:none;transition:all var(--speed)}.rc-post-tags__tag:hover{background:var(--rc-blue-600);color:#fff}.rc-post-footer{background:#f8fafc;border-top:1px solid #e2e8f0;padding:32px 0 48px}.rc-post-footer__inner{margin-inline:auto;width:min(720px,calc(100% - 40px))}.rc-post-footer__back{align-items:center;color:#64748b;display:inline-flex;font-size:14px;font-weight:500;gap:8px;text-decoration:none;transition:color var(--speed)}.rc-post-footer__back:hover{color:var(--rc-blue-600)}.rc-post-footer__back .material-symbols-rounded{font-size:20px}.rc-post-breadcrumb{background:transparent;padding:0 0 20px}.rc-post-breadcrumb__inner{width:100%}.rc-post-breadcrumb__list{align-items:center;display:flex;flex-wrap:wrap;gap:8px;list-style:none;margin:0;padding:0}.rc-post-breadcrumb__item{align-items:center;color:#64748b;display:flex;font-size:13px;font-weight:400;gap:8px}.rc-post-breadcrumb__item:after{color:#cbd5e1;content:"/"}.rc-post-breadcrumb__item:last-child:after{display:none}.rc-post-breadcrumb__item--current span{color:#64748b;display:inline;max-width:400px;overflow:hidden;text-overflow:ellipsis;vertical-align:baseline;white-space:nowrap}.rc-post-breadcrumb__link{color:var(--rc-blue-600);font-weight:500;text-decoration:none;transition:color var(--speed)}.rc-post-breadcrumb__link:hover{color:#0052cc}.rc-post-cta__card{backdrop-filter:blur(12px);-webkit-backdrop-filter:blur(12px);background:radial-gradient(circle at 90% 10%,rgba(110,212,255,.15),transparent 40%),radial-gradient(circle at 10% 90%,rgba(0,100,224,.08),transparent 40%),hsla(0,0%,100%,.85);border:1px solid rgba(0,100,224,.12);border-radius:var(--radius-lg);box-shadow:0 4px 24px rgba(0,100,224,.08),inset 0 1px 0 hsla(0,0%,100%,.9);margin-top:48px;padding:clamp(28px,4vw,40px)}.rc-post-cta__eyebrow{color:var(--rc-blue-600);display:block;font-size:12px;font-weight:700;letter-spacing:.08em;margin-bottom:12px;text-transform:uppercase}.rc-post-cta__title{color:#040045;font-size:clamp(22px,3vw,32px);font-weight:800;line-height:1.15;margin-bottom:28px}.rc-post-cta__btn{align-items:center;background:linear-gradient(135deg,var(--rc-blue-600) 0,var(--rc-blue-400) 100%);border-radius:var(--radius-pill);box-shadow:0 12px 26px rgba(0,100,224,.24);color:#fff;display:inline-flex;font-size:15px;font-weight:600;justify-content:center;min-height:48px;padding:14px 32px;text-decoration:none;transition:transform var(--speed),box-shadow var(--speed)}.rc-post-cta__btn:hover{box-shadow:0 0 0 1px rgba(110,212,255,.35),0 16px 36px rgba(0,100,224,.36),0 0 28px rgba(110,212,255,.28);transform:translateY(-2px)}.rc-post-related{background:#f8fafc;border-top:1px solid #e2e8f0;padding:48px 0 56px}.rc-post-related__inner{margin-inline:auto;width:min(720px,calc(100% - 40px))}.rc-post-related__title{color:#64748b;font-family:var(--font-body);font-size:13px;font-weight:700;letter-spacing:.08em;margin-bottom:24px;text-transform:uppercase}.rc-post-related__grid{display:grid;gap:16px;grid-template-columns:repeat(3,minmax(0,1fr))}.rc-post-related__card{background:#fff;border:1px solid #e2e8f0;border-radius:var(--radius-md);display:flex;flex-direction:column;overflow:hidden;text-decoration:none;transition:all var(--speed)}.rc-post-related__card:hover{border-color:rgba(0,100,224,.2);box-shadow:0 8px 24px rgba(0,0,0,.06);transform:translateY(-2px)}.rc-post-related__thumb{aspect-ratio:16/9;overflow:hidden}.rc-post-related__thumb img{display:block;height:100%;object-fit:cover;transition:transform .4s ease;width:100%}.rc-post-related__card:hover .rc-post-related__thumb img{transform:scale(1.04)}.rc-post-related__placeholder{aspect-ratio:16/9;background:linear-gradient(135deg,#040045,#0064e0)}.rc-post-related__body{display:flex;flex:1;flex-direction:column;gap:6px;padding:14px}.rc-post-related__tag{color:var(--rc-blue-600);font-size:11px;font-weight:700;letter-spacing:.05em;text-transform:uppercase}.rc-post-related__name{color:#040045;font-family:var(--font-display);font-size:14px;font-weight:700;line-height:1.3}.rc-post-related__date{color:#64748b;font-size:12px;margin-top:auto}.rc-post-related__footer{border-top:1px solid #e2e8f0;margin-top:32px;padding-top:24px}@media (max-width:620px){.rc-post-body__inner,.rc-post-footer__inner,.rc-post-header__inner{width:min(100%,calc(100% - 28px))}.rc-post-content{font-size:16px}.rc-post-band{height:140px;padding-top:70px}}